After a somewhat fulfilling life and meeting a tragic end, meet Edric, a man reincarnated by god into what he percieves as an unknown medieval fantasy world. Through sheer opportunism, cunning, his own growing ambition and a clever use of the kind gifts imposed on him, he will strive to navigate and power through the hardships the world and its inhabitants will impose on him, starting of course, at the bottom of the social ladder in an attemp to reach for the tallest mountains of power.

It's a fantastic concept. Many stories overly emphasize combat at the expense of their plots, and when they focus on combat, they often portray characters as too powerful, which can be unrealistic. I appreciate that this narrative is more grounded. I love the blacksmith theme; it seems to have more potential than a typical tale about a hedge knight or a noble-born warrior. cant wait for more man
